Card compilation: Super League stars punished with red and yellow cards for foul play in round one

Referees have gone into the 2022 Super League season eager to crack down on foul play in a bid to alleviate the number of injuries sustained in the elite competition.

Over the weekend of round one fixtures, three men received red cards with another five punished with yellows – including two games that had three cards in total.

For us at Serious About Rugby League, with the increasing number of punishments being handed out, we thought it would be beneficial if all of the cards dished out at the weekend were put in one place.

St Helens v Catalans Dragons
Morgan Knowles (St Helens) – running in – yellow card
Gil Dudson (Catalans Dragons) – striking out – yellow card
Dylan Napa (Catalans Dragons) – shoulder charge – red card

Castleford Tigers v Salford Red Devils
Bureta Faraimo (Castleford Tigers) – high tackle – yellow card

Leeds Rhinos v Warrington Wolves
James Bentley (Leeds Rhinos) – high tackle – red card
Brad Dwyer (Leeds Rhinos) – late tackle – yellow card
Oliver Holmes (Warrington Wolves) – high tackle – yellow card

Wakefield Trinity v Hull FC
Jake Connor (Hull FC) – high tackle – red card
